Overview

Muscleblind-like protein 1 (MBNL1) is a critical RNA-binding protein responsible for regulating alternative splicing, mRNA localization, and stability during development (UniProt Q9NR56). In Myotonic Dystrophy Type 1 (DM1), an expansion of CUG repeats in the 3' untranslated region of the Myotonin-protein kinase (DMPK) gene creates toxic RNA hairpins that sequester MBNL1 into insoluble nuclear foci (Miller et al., 2000). This sequestration leads to a functional depletion of MBNL1, resulting in the mis-splicing of numerous downstream effector genes such as Chloride voltage-gated channel 1 (CLCN1) and Insulin receptor (INSR), which drives the clinical symptoms of myotonia and insulin resistance (Kanadia et al., 2003). Therapeutic strategies targeting this interaction focus on disrupting the MBNL1–CUGexp complex to liberate the protein and restore its regulatory activity. Small molecules like pentamidine have been shown to displace MBNL1 from these repeats, while antisense oligonucleotides and siRNA-based therapies, such as Delpacibart zotirsen (AOC-1001) and Delpacibart etedesiran (DYNE-101), aim to degrade the expanded RNA transcripts (Warf et al., 2009; Avidity Biosciences, 2024). Successfully targeting this interaction represents a primary goal in DM1 drug development to reverse the underlying "spliceopathy" of the disease.

Mechanism of action

Disruption of the MBNL1–CUGexp RNA complex to release sequestered MBNL1 protein, or degradation of the CUG-expanded DMPK mRNA to prevent sequestration, thereby restoring normal alternative splicing of MBNL1 target transcripts.
